Chapter 2 - Hardware Installation
7. Install the ISI card in the selected expansion slot in the same manner as any other add-on card according
to your computer’s documentation.
8. Fasten retaining bracket to computer chassis and replace the cover.
9. Connect the ISI to your ISDN telephone wall jack(s) with the provided modular telephone cable.
10. Turn on power to the computer. Now you are ready to install software.

Note: The ISIHP and ISIHI communicate over ISDN lines. If you don’t have a standard modular jack near your
computer, you should install one or have one installed by your telephone company. In the US, installation kits
and adapters are available wherever telephones are sold.
Note: If S/T-interface ISDN network connection cable is used, the ISDN phone cord should be connected
between the ISDN network connection cable and the NT1 device. If the S/T-interface model (ISIHP-2S, -4S, or
4SD, or ISIHI-2S) is used, then the S/T-interface must be connected to the S-interface on the NT1 device.
